Getting a slant to the 180 hp range is not difficult,

1) improve the ignition, go with an HEI module, that will also require a mopar electronic distributor.
2) you can get to your hp goals with a well tuned 2bbl. But a 4bb on an offy or Clifford would be a plus.
3) exhaust headers, Hooker long tubes, Clifford or AussieSpeed will help. The shorty Cliffords would probably be the best choice for your car, or possibly Dual Dutra’s.
4) you will want to upgrade the cam, many choices, Comp, Hughes,,,or have your existing cam reground.
5) stock rods are fine as are stock style pistons to get you to your power goal, if you over bore the cylinders, Silvolite are a good stock style piston.
6) you will want to mill the block and head to raise the compression to 8.5 to 1
7) a clean up of the cylinder head valve ports would help.
